Common Area Configuration
Use the Common Area Configuration page to create and configure an OSPFv3 area.
To display the Common Area Configuration page, click Routing
Common Area Configuration.
1.
Use Area ID to enter the OSPF area ID. An Area ID is a 32 bit integer in dotted decimal
format that uniquely identifies the area to which a router interface connects.
2.
Click ADD to configure the area as a common area.
3.
Click DELETE to delete the common area.
